nicu
Newborn babies that are put in the nicu (neonatal intensive care unit) are usually premature, have low birth weight (less than 5 pounds) or have medical conditions. 12 percent of the babies in the United States are born premature and low birth weight. twins and other multiples are often admitted to the nicu. Babies with heart problems, infections, or birth defects are also put in the neonatal intensive care unit. About 9 percent of newborns are required care in the nicu.
